DEPARTMENT
OF PHYSICS
The Department of the Physics was established in the year 1969 to teach
Ancillary Physics for B.Sc., Mathematics students in the aided stream. The
first batch of Graduate Physics students successfully came out during the year
1981-82. As a milestone in the progress of the department, the M.Sc Physics course was started in the academic year 2008-
2009 as a self finance course. The department is upgraded as a center for
conducting M.Phil and Ph.D Research
programs during the year 2012.

CURRICULUM
Electives-Choice
based
To suit industry requirements theory and practical papers on
integrated electronics and microprocessor are introduced in the UG curriculum.
Research Based Project
The PG and M.Phil students are motivated to do research while doing
projects/ dissertation inhouse and in organizations
like CLRI , IGCAR and University of Madras.
The research
based projects are introduced in the UG curriculum from the academic year
2015-2016 onwards.
Internship Program
The institute – industry collaboration is
achieved through internship program to various companies like Floranix, Shiram Technologies, Voltech manufacturing company
Experiments:
· Experiments on Microprocessor are introduced
to provide hands on experience. Experiments with GM counter, Guoy balance, Ultrasonic Interferometer and Hall Effect are
demonstrated.
